I love this casserole w/ the spinach, it tastes sooo good! I usually make it as a Sunday brunch meal.

prep time 20 Min
cook time 40 Min
method ---
yield 6 serving(s)

Ingredients

  • 1 large potato, diced
  • 12 - eggs
  • 1 cup reduced-fat, shredded cheddar cheese
  • 1/2 cup grated parmesan cheese
  • 1/2 teaspoon salt
  • 1/2 teaspoon nutmeg
  • 1/4 teaspoon pepper
  • 2 - 10 oz pkgs frozen, chopped spinach, thawed, squeezed dry
  • 2 ounces canadien bacon, finely chopped

How To Make florentine casserole

  • Step 1
    Place potatoes in a microwaveable bowl. Cover w/ water. Cover bowl and microwave 5 min, drain. Heat oven to 375. Spray a 9" x 13" baking pan w/ cooking spray.
  • Step 2
    In lg bowl, whisk together eggs, cheese, salt, nutmeg and pepper. Stir in spinach and potatoes.
  • Step 3
    Pour egg mix into baking pan. Sprinkle w/ bacon. Bake 40 mins, or until set in center.
